Lasell College vs. Moore College of Art and Design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, Lasell College or Moore College of Art and Design?

  • Moore College of Art and Design is 13.2% more expensive to attend than Lasell College for in-state tuition ($46,400.00 vs. $40,980.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 13.2% higher at Moore College of Art and Design than Lasell College ($46,400.00 vs. $40,980.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Lasell College than Moore College of Art and Design ($29,706 vs. $38,204)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Lasell College are 9.3% lower than costs at Moore College of Art and Design ($16,500 vs. $18,034)
  • The same percent of students receive financial grant aid at Lasell College as Moore College of Art and Design (100% vs. 100%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Lasell College students is 23.7% larger than aid received Moore College of Art and Design ($32,757 vs. $26,476)

Lasell College vs. Moore College of Art and Design Graduation Outcomes Comparison

Which is better, Lasell College or Moore College of Art and Design? Graduation rate, salary and amount of student loan debt are indicators of a college which offers better outcomes for its graduates. Compare the following outcomes facts between Moore College of Art and Design and Lasell College.

  • The graduation rate at Moore College of Art and Design is higher than Lasell College (57% vs. 47%)
  • Graduates from Lasell College earn on average $5,000 more per year than Moore College of Art and Design graduates after ten years. ($43,100 vs. $38,100)
  • Moore College of Art and Design and Lasell College graduates both have the same median student loan debt upon graduation ($27,000 vs. $27,000)
  • Moore College of Art and Design and Lasell College graduates both have a median monthly student loan payment upon graduation ($279 vs. $279)
  • More Lasell College gra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former Moore College of Art and Design students, three years after graduation. (69% vs. 64%)
